Insurance Agent Salary in Wisconsin

The median insurance agent salary in Wisconsin is $53,231 per year, which is 8% below the national median of $57,860.

Insurance Agent Salary in Wisconsin by Experience

In Wisconsin, an entry-level insurance agent earns around $29,440, while experienced professionals earn up to $101,200 per year. The cost of living index in Wisconsin is 92% of the national average.

Salary Percentiles in Wisconsin

Percentile WI Salary
10th Percentile $27,600
25th Percentile $36,800
Median (50th) $53,231
75th Percentile $75,440
90th Percentile $108,560
